Detailed Description: Cancer-related cognitive dysfunction (CRCD) affects up to 75% of patients receiving chemotherapy and older adults are at greater risk of developing CRCD, which can negatively affect their functional independence and quality of life. Memory and Attention Adaptation Training-Geriatrics (MAAT-G) is a cognitive behavioral therapy-based intervention tailored specifically for older adults. MAAT-G is a series of 10 workshops delivered by a trained health profession via videoconferencing technology. The feasibility of MAAT-G in older cancer survivors with Mild Cognitive Impairment (MCI) is being evaluated.
